/* CSS File www.feuerwehr-enger.de - .com */
/* non-valid because IE scrollbar used */
/* Stand 28.7.2005 (letzte Änderung .nord by ckley) */

BODY {
margin-top: 0px;
margin-left: 0px;
margin-right: 0px;
margin-bottom: 0px;
font-family: "Comic Sans MS";
font-style: normal;
font-size: 14px;
background-color: #2D4A68;
color: white;
SCROLLBAR-BASE-COLOR: #2D4A68;
SCROLLBAR-ARROW-COLOR: #FFFFFF;
}

.lastupdate {
 font-size: 12px;
 text-align: right;
}

img {
 border: 0px;
}

hr {
 text-align: center;
 color: #234260;
 height: 4px;
 border: 2px solid #234260;
}


td { font-style: normal; font-size: 14px; font-weight: normal; }

th { font-style: normal; font-size: 15px; font-weight: bold; }

A {
 text-decoration: none;
 color: #FFFFFF;
}

A:Visited {
text-decoration: none;
}

A:Active {
text-decoration: none;
}

A:Hover {
text-decoration: underline;
color: #FFFFFF;
}

H1 {
font-size: 26px;
}

H2 {
font-size: 20px;
}

.navitable {
 margin: 0px;
 padding: 0px;
 text-align: center;
 border-width: 0px;
 border-spacing: 0px;
}

table.navitable td { font-style: normal; font-size: 14px; font-weight: normal; }
table.navitable th { font-style: normal; font-size: 15px; font-weight: bold; }

/* CSS for LZD TOT 2005 by JM */

.tot {
 margin: 4px;
}

.rot {
 color: red;
 font-weight: bold;
}

/* Ende ToT LZD */



/* CSS for LZE Mannschaftsbild by SH*/

.tooltiptitle{COLOR: white; TEXT-DECORATION: none; CURSOR: Default; font-family: arial; font-weight: bold; font-size: 8pt}
.tooltipcontent{COLOR: white; TEXT-DECORATION: none; CURSOR: Default; font-family: arial; font-size: 8pt}

#ToolTip{position:absolute; width: 100px; top: 0px; left: 0px; z-index:4; visibility:hidden;}

/* ENDE Mannschaftsbild */



.navihead {
 line-height: 35px;
 margin: 0px;
 padding: 0px;
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-size: 16px;
 text-align: center;
 border-width: 0px;
 border-spacing: 0px;
 border-left-width:5px;
 border-right-width:5px;
 border-left-style:solid;
 border-right-style:solid;
 border-color:#234260;
}

.naviunder {
 line-height: 25px;
 margin: 0px;
 padding: 0px;
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-size: 14px;
 text-indent:0.5cm;
 text-align: left;
 border-width: 0px;
 border-spacing: 0px;
 border-left-width:5px;
 border-right-width:5px;
 border-left-style:solid;
 border-right-style:solid;
 border-color:#234260;
}
.naviunderactiv {
 line-height: 25px;
 margin: 0px;
 padding: 0px;
 font-family: 'Comic Sans MS';
 font-size: 14px;
 text-indent:0.5cm;
 text-align: left;
 font-weight:600;
 border-width: 0px;
 border-spacing: 0px;
 border-left-width:5px;
 border-right-width:5px;
 border-left-style:solid;
 border-right-style:solid;
 border-color:#234260;
}

.navihr {
 line-height: 5px;
 background-color: #234260;
}

.naviclosing {
 background-image: url('gfx/navi/navi_abschluss.jpg');
 background-position:  left top;
 line-height: 100px;
 margin: 0px;
 padding: 0px;
 border-width: 0px;
 font-style: normal;
 font-size: 12px;
 font-weight: normal;
}

.navicell {
 background-image: url('gfx/navi/navi_button.jpg');
 background-position:  left top;
 line-height: 25px;
 margin: 0px;
 padding: 0px;
 text-align: center;
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-size: 15px;
 font-weight: bold;
 border-width: 0px;
 border-spacing: 0px
}

.navilink {
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-weight: normal;
 font-size: 13px;
 color: white;
 text-align: left;
 padding-left: 20px;
 border-width: 0px;
 border-spacing: 0px;
 border-left-width:5px;
 border-right-width:5px;
 border-left-style:solid;
 border-right-style:solid;
 border-color:#234260;
}

.news {
 line-height: 15px;
 margin: 0px;
 padding: 3px;
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-size: 14px;
 text-indent:0cm;
 border-width: 0px;
 border-spacing: 0px;
 border-left-width:5px;
 border-right-width:5px;
 border-left-style:solid;
 border-right-style:solid;
 border-color:#234260;
}

.overview {
 line-height: 13px;
 margin: 0px;
 padding: 3px;
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-size: 12px;
 text-indent:0cm;
 border-width: 0px;
 border-spacing: 0px;
 border-left-width:5px;
 border-right-width:5px;
 border-left-style:solid;
 border-right-style:solid;
 border-color:#234260;
}

.newshead {
 line-height: 18px;
 margin: 0px;
 padding: 0px;
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-weight: bold;
 font-size: 14px;
 text-align: center;
 border-width: 0px;
 border-spacing: 0px;
 border-left-width:5px;
 border-right-width:5px;
 border-left-style:solid;
 border-right-style:solid;
 border-color:#234260;
}

.test a { text-decoration: underline; }
.test a:hover { font-style:italic; }
.test a:visited { text-decoration: underline; }

.infobox {
	line-height: 22px;
}

.infobox span {
	display:none;
}

.infobox a 		{ text-decoration:none; }
.infobox a:visited 	{ text-decoration:none; }

.infobox a:hover span
{
	display:block;
	color: white;
	background-color: #234260;
	width:400px;
	position:absolute;left:550px;
	border:0px;
	padding:20px;
	font-style:normal;
	font-size:15px;
	text-decoration:none;
	text-align:left;
	vertical-align:text-top;
	line-height: 18px;
}

.contentspacing {
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-size: 14px;
 padding: 8px;
 margin: 0px;
}

.footerspace {
 padding: 0px;
 margin: 0px;
 border-width: 0px;
}

.footerlink {
 font-family: 'Comic Sans MS';
 font-style: normal;
 font-size: 13px;
 font-weight: 600;
 text-align: center;
}

.guestbook_table {
 font-family: "Comic Sans MS";
 font-size: 14px;
 color: #FFFFFF;
 background-color: #234260;
}

.guestbook_table2 {
 font-family: "Comic Sans MS";
 font-size: 14px;
 color: #FFFFFF;
 background-color: #234260;
}

#captcha {
 border: 1px solid #FFFFFF;
}

/* Enger-Nord .css Klassen-Import 25.07.05 */

/* .nord allgmein */
.nord, .nord div, .nord td, .nord .navihead  {
            color: #CCCCCC !important;
            font-family: 'Comic Sans MS';
            }

.nord p     {

            }

.nord h1, .nord h2, .nord h3, .nord h4, .nord h5, .nord2 h4, .nord2 h2    {
            color: #CCCCCC !important;
            text-align: center;
            }

.nord a:link, .nord a:visited, .nord .navicell a {
            text-decoration: none;
            font-size: 14px;
            font-weight: bold;
            color: #C6C3C6 !important;
            cursor: hand;
            }

.nord a:active {
            text-decoration: none;
            font-size: 15px;
            font-weight: bold;
            color: #FFFFFF !important;
            background-color: #234260;
            cursor: hand;
            }

.nord a:hover, .nord .navicell a:hover {
            text-decoration: none;
            font-size: 12px;
            font-weight: bold;
            color: #CCCCCC !important;
            cursor: hand;
            }

.nord th, .nord2 th, .nord2 td    {
            color: #CCCCCC !important;
            text-align: center;
            font-family: 'Comic Sans MS'
            }

/* nord seitenspezifisch */

.nord .ausbildung p, .nord .chronik p, .nord .gemeinschaft p, .nord .index p {
            color: #CCCCCC !important;
            font-size: 14px;
            text-align: justify;
            }

.nord .fotogalerie p {
            color: #CCCCCC !important;
            font-size: 14px;
            text-align: center;
            }

.nord .ausbildung a:active, .nord .ausbildung a:hover, .nord .ausbildung a:link, .nord .ausbildung a:visited {
            text-decoration: none;
            font-size: 12px;
            font-weight: bold;
            color: #CCCCCC !important;
            cursor: hand;
            }

.nord .ausbildung th, .nord .ausbildung td, .nord .einsatz th, .nord .einsatz td {
            color: #CCCCCC !important;
            text-align: center;
            font-family: 'Comic Sans MS';
            }

.nord .einsatz .inhalt th, .nord .einsatz .inhalt td {
            color: #CCCCCC !important;
            text-align: justify;
            font-family: 'Comic Sans MS';
            }

.nord .aktion a:active, .nord .aktion a:hover, .nord .aktion a:link, .nord .aktion a:visited {
            text-decoration: none;
            font-size: 1.0em;
            font-weight: bold;
            color: red !important;
            cursor: hand;
            }

/* Ende CSS File */